Jobs in Mojave Valley

Mojave Valley on Roblox lets you earn cash through driving and selectable jobs. While Drive-to-Earn pays you for cruising highways, jobs provide structured shift income — especially after the New Town + Cafe Job update highlighted on the official game page.

Players searching "best job in Mojave Valley Roblox" usually want the highest steady paycheck without gambling on expired codes. As of July 2026, the Cafe Job is the primary confirmed work role tied to a named map expansion. More entries appear in the Jobs menu as Pre-Alpha patches roll out.

How to Get a Job

Open the in-game Shop menu and navigate to the Jobs tab — the same Shop icon used for Mojave Valley codes redemption, but on a different tab. The Jobs roster lists available work roles you can equip without leaving the server.

Select a job entry to register as that role. Mojave Valley then pays you on a shift or passive timer depending on the job type — similar to other Roblox roleplay economies where you pick employment before heading to the work location.

After registering, drive to the job site. For Cafe Job players, head toward the New Town area added in the map expansion. Use Z/C turn signals from the controls guide when commuting through highway traffic.

You can switch jobs by returning to the Jobs menu. Many Mojave Valley Roblox players alternate Cafe Job shifts with Drive-to-Earn laps home for balanced income.

Cafe Job — Best Job in Mojave Valley Roblox

The Cafe Job is the headline work addition from the New Town update and the best-documented answer to "best job in Mojave Valley Roblox" today. Developers promoted it directly in the official Roblox update title, making it more reliable than older community nicknames for diner locations.

After selecting Cafe Job from the Jobs menu, commute to the New Town cafe district and begin your shift. Payouts arrive on a work timer — you do not need complex minigame inputs, which makes Cafe Job friendly for new Mojave Valley players still learning controls.

Roblox Plus+ subscribers earn +10% increased job earnings, stacking with the weekly $4,999 bonus and other perks listed on the wiki premium section. If you work Cafe Job daily, Plus+ pays for itself faster than casual driving alone.

Optional speed or payout game passes may appear in the Shop for players who want faster shifts. Treat pass values as optional — Cafe Job already outpaces passive driving for focused grind sessions without extra purchases.

Other Jobs & Roleplay Work

The Mojave Valley Jobs roster also lists additional roleplay employers — coffee shops, barbecue pits, realty groups, and similar entries that rotate with map expansions. These give flavor for civilian roleplay even when Cafe Job remains the efficiency pick.

Law-enforcement and specialty roles may require game passes or unlocked vehicles. Civilian beginners should master Cafe Job and Drive-to-Earn before investing in pass-gated work.

Realty and unemployed entries support housing roleplay rather than raw income. Browse locations on the wiki if you plan to pair a realtor job with property purchases later.

Jobs vs Drive-to-Earn vs Codes

Smart Mojave Valley grinding stacks all three income layers. Redeem Mojave Valley codes first for instant cash, register Cafe Job for structured shifts, then finish sessions with Drive-to-Earn highway laps at sensible speed limits.

Drive-to-Earn pays passively while you explore — slower cruising often beats redline racing per mile. Cafe Job pays more per minute when you stand at the work location, making it better for focused farm sessions.

Optimal Job Grind Routine

Session 1: redeem codes, buy a budget car from the beginner guide, learn S+F engine start. Session 2: register Cafe Job, complete two shifts, bank cash. Session 3: Drive-to-Earn lap on the highway with signals and lights.

Repeat daily if you chase dealership upgrades. Roblox Plus+ boosts both job and drive lines — worth considering once you play Mojave Valley most evenings.

Re-check the codes page after like-goal milestones and patch days. Job payouts in Pre-Alpha can shift whenever Official Mojave Valley ships a balance pass.

What is the best job in Mojave Valley Roblox?

The Cafe Job from the New Town update is the best confirmed job in Mojave Valley as of July 2026. Select it from Shop → Jobs and work shifts in the New Town area.

How do I get a job in Mojave Valley?

Open Shop → Jobs, pick Cafe Job or another role, then drive to the work location. Collect paychecks on the shift timer.

Where is the Mojave Valley Cafe Job?

The Cafe Job ties to the New Town map expansion. Commute from your dealership through city roads — use the wiki locations section for map context.

Is Cafe Job better than driving in Mojave Valley?

Cafe Job pays more per focused minute; Drive-to-Earn pays passively while you cruise. Stack both for the fastest early grind.

Do Mojave Valley jobs work on mobile?

Yes. Register jobs through the mobile Shop menu the same way as on PC, then drive to the cafe using touch controls.

Does Roblox Plus+ boost Mojave Valley job pay?

Yes. The official Roblox page lists +10% increased job earnings for Roblox Plus+ players.
